I have astigmatism. Glasses make me more cross-eyed. What's going on?


I have astigmatism. I just got new glasses and they seem to be making my astigmatism worse. Anyone else have this problem? Should I not wear them?

You should have your glasses and eyes checked again. Astigmatism refers to abnormal shape/curvature of the eye, more specifically of the cornea or lens. The problem with your vision from astigmatism is due to the improper focus that is caused by the abnormal curvature.

When you get glasses, your vision is corrected because the lenses set your focus. However, if your glasses were set and did not account for the astigmatism, then your focus can be even worse off. One eye would be focusing on one point and the other eye would be focusing on another point leading to the double vision/cross-eye feeling.

If they are in fact correctly set, it may just be that you are getting adjusted to the new pair of glasses. Your eyes are used to a certain focus without them and may just need time to get used to them.

You should definitely follow-up with your optometrist/optician and/or ophthalmologist and have things rechecked.
